.search-filter--news-events-linvio{
	padding:2rem;
	margin-bottom:2rem;
}

.search-filter--news-events-linvio .form__btn{
	padding:1rem;
	margin-right:1rem;
	border:1px solid #6A6044;
}

.search-filter--news-events-linvio .form__btn.form__btn--active{
	border:1px solid #FFF;
}

.search-filter--news-events-linvio label{
	color:#d8d6c5;
	font-size:1.125rem;
	margin-bottom:0.75rem;
}

.search-filter--news-events-linvio input, .search-filter--news-events-linvio select, .search-filter--news-events-linvio textarea{
	color:#FFF;
	background-color:#6A6044;
	line-height:1.5;
}

.search-filter--news-events-linvio input, .search-filter--news-events-linvio .form__select-container{
	margin-bottom:2rem;
}

.search-filter--news-events-linvio input:last-child, .search-filter--news-events-linvio .form__select-container:last-child{
	margin-bottom:0;
}

.pill {
	padding: .2em .6em .2em; 
	font-size: 75%; 
	white-space: nowrap; 
	vertical-align: 3%; 
	border-radius: .35em; 
	background-color:#fff; 
	border:solid 1px #eee;
}

div#placeholder article.news-item {
	padding-bottom: 2.2rem;
    padding-top: 2rem;
}

div.errMsg span {
	color: yellow;
}